Condor Posted September 5, 2014 Share Posted September 5, 2014 rail grabbers work fine. i have them on my wagon. you just need to call/email them and ask for the shortest claw assembly. they only include the medium and large (weird i know) but the shortest one works fine. they didnt charge me anything, just included them. this was last yr so might have changed to include them now. also if you dont have a sunroof i believe the medium size claws work fine, its only if you have a sunroof you NEED the shorts claw assembly. etarm Posted September 6, 2014 Share Posted September 6, 2014 Just finished installing the Railgrab. Installation was easy, and it looks like it will work fine. Came pre-installed with the short claw (the medium and long claws were in the box too). The only drawback I can see is that they use the round bars, rather than the newer aero (which might create more road noise). For me, this turned out to be a plus, because I'd saved a pair of old Yak bars from a pickup rack I used years ago.
